Understanding Lanyard Materials

Lanyards come in various materials, each with unique properties that cater to different uses. This section will delve into the most common lanyard materials and their applications, ensuring you make an informed choice.

Polyester Lanyards

Polyester is one of the most popular materials for lanyards due to its strength and durability. This synthetic fabric resists wear and tear, making it ideal for everyday use. Polyester lanyards can be printed in vibrant colors and patterns, making them a great choice for branding. Nylon Lanyards

Nylon lanyards are known for their incredible strength and durability. They are perfect for holding heavier items such as security badges or keys. The smooth texture of nylon makes it comfortable to wear, even for extended periods. Cotton Lanyards

Cotton lanyards offer a soft, comfortable feel against the skin, making them ideal for casual use. They are often favored for personal branding or promotional giveaways due to their eco-friendliness and ability to be dyed in various colors. However, cotton lanyards may not be as durable as their synthetic counterparts, which limits their application in high-wear environments. Eco-Friendly Fabrics

For those concerned about environmental impact, eco-friendly fabrics such as bamboo or recycled PET provide sustainable options. These materials are biodegradable and help reduce plastic waste, making them suitable for eco-conscious branding efforts. Tubular Lanyards

Tubular lanyards are made from a tube of fabric that is sewn closed, creating a lightweight and comfortable option. They are commonly used for promotional events and giveaways. While they may not offer the same level of durability as woven or nylon lanyards, their affordability and ease of customization make them attractive for short-term use.

Woven Lanyards

Woven lanyards are made from threads that are stitched together, providing a premium look and feel. They are incredibly durable and can withstand heavy use, making them perfect for corporate gifts and branding. Double Layer Lanyards

These lanyards consist of two layers of fabric, providing extra durability and a unique aesthetic. They are often used for special events or VIP access, where a premium look is desired. Their construction allows for additional printing options, making them an excellent choice for brands wanting to stand out.

USB Lanyards

USB lanyards combine functionality with style, incorporating USB drives into the lanyard design. These are often used in tech events or corporate giveaways, providing a practical solution for carrying essential data. While not as commonly available, they serve a niche market well.

Choosing the Right Lanyard Material

When selecting a lanyard, it is crucial to consider the specific needs of your industry or event. Here are some factors to think about:

Purpose and Functionality

Identify the main purpose of your lanyard. Will it be used for security badges, promotional items, or fashion statements? Different materials cater to various needs, so understanding the purpose will guide your choice.

Comfort and Wearability

If your lanyard will be worn for extended periods, opt for materials that offer comfort, such as cotton or nylon. Consider the texture and weight of the lanyard, as these factors will affect the wearer’s experience.

Aesthetic Appeal

Lanyards can serve as branding tools, so choose materials that allow for vibrant colors and designs. Polyester and woven lanyards are excellent choices for showcasing intricate branding efforts.

Environmental Considerations

For eco-conscious consumers, selecting sustainable materials like recycled PET or bamboo can enhance your brand’s image and appeal to a growing market segment focused on sustainability.

Budget

Lanyard costs can vary significantly based on material and customization. Establish a budget before exploring options, and consider long-term needs against initial costs.

FAQ

What is the most durable lanyard material?
Nylon is generally considered the most durable lanyard material, making it ideal for holding heavier items and daily use in demanding environments.

Are eco-friendly lanyards as durable as traditional ones?
Eco-friendly lanyards, such as those made from recycled PET or bamboo, may not always offer the same durability as polyester or nylon. However, they are increasingly being designed to withstand regular use.

Can lanyards be customized?
Yes, lanyards can be customized with logos, colors, and designs. Materials like polyester and woven lanyards are particularly suited for detailed custom work.

How do I choose the right lanyard for an event?
Consider the purpose, comfort, aesthetic appeal, and budget when selecting a lanyard for an event. This will help ensure that it meets your needs and those of your attendees.

What types of attachments can I use with lanyards?
Common attachments include clips, hooks, and breakaway clasps, which can enhance functionality and safety, especially in environments where a quick release is essential.

Are tubular lanyards suitable for everyday use?
While tubular lanyards are lightweight and affordable, they may not be as durable as woven or nylon options, making them better suited for promotional or short-term use.

What is a breakaway lanyard?
A breakaway lanyard features a safety mechanism that allows the lanyard to disconnect easily when pulled, reducing the risk of injury in various environments.

How can I ensure my lanyard is comfortable to wear?
Choose materials known for their softness and comfort, such as cotton or nylon, and consider the width and weight of the lanyard to enhance wearability.

What are USB lanyards used for?
USB lanyards serve a dual purpose, allowing users to carry data storage devices conveniently while also functioning as a traditional lanyard for ID badges or keys.
